public class TestQuery extends BaseServerTest
{
protected static ResultSet rs1 = null ;
static {
Item item = SSE.parseItem("(resultset (?s ?p ?o) (row (?s <x>)(?p <p>)(?o 1)))") ;
rs1 = BuilderResultSet.build(item) ;
}
// DRY - test protocol?
@BeforeClass public static void beforeClass()
{
ServerTest.allocServer() ;
ServerTest.resetServer() ;
DatasetAccessor du = DatasetAccessorFactory.createHTTP(serviceREST) ;
du.putModel(model1) ;
du.putModel(gn1, model2) ;
}
@AfterClass public static void afterClass()
{
DatasetAccessor du = DatasetAccessorFactory.createHTTP(serviceREST) ;
du.deleteDefault() ;
ServerTest.freeServer() ;
}
@Test public void query_01()
{
execQuery("SELECT * {?s ?p ?o}", 1) ;
}
@Test public void query_recursive_01()
{
String query = "SELECT * WHERE { SERVICE <" + serviceQuery + "> { ?s ?p ?o . BIND(?o AS ?x) } }";
QueryExecution qExec = QueryExecutionFactory.sparqlService(serviceQuery, query);
ResultSet rs = qExec.execSelect();
Var x = Var.alloc("x");
while (rs.hasNext()) {
Binding b = rs.nextBinding();
Assert.assertNotNull(b.get(x));
}
qExec.close();
}
@Test public void request_id_header_01() throws IOException
{
String qs = Convert.encWWWForm("ASK{}") ;
URL u = new URL(serviceQuery+"?query="+qs);
HttpURLConnection conn = (HttpURLConnection) u.openConnection();
Assert.assertTrue(conn.getHeaderField("Fuseki-Request-ID") != null);
}
private void execQuery(String queryString, int exceptedRowCount)
{
QueryExecution qExec = QueryExecutionFactory.sparqlService(serviceQuery, queryString) ;
ResultSet rs = qExec.execSelect() ;
int x = ResultSetFormatter.consume(rs) ;
assertEquals(exceptedRowCount, x) ;
}
private void execQuery(String queryString, ResultSet expectedResultSet)
{
QueryExecution qExec = QueryExecutionFactory.sparqlService(serviceQuery, queryString) ;
ResultSet rs = qExec.execSelect() ;
boolean b = ResultSetCompare.equalsByTerm(rs, expectedResultSet) ;
assertTrue("Result sets different", b) ;
}
}
